Fig Tree Bay

Arguably the most famous beach in Protaras, Fig Tree Bay is a must-visit. Located just off the main strip of Protaras, this iconic beach boasts soft golden sands and calm azure waters. It’s ideal for swimming, paddleboarding, and simply basking in the sunshine.

  • Address: Leoforos Protara-Kavo Gkreko, Protaras
  • Opening Hours: Beach access is free, but sunbed and umbrella rentals cost approximately €2.50 each.
  • Insider Tip: Arrive early in the morning (before 10 AM) to secure a prime spot near the water.

How to Get Around Protaras

Beach hopping in Protaras is simple thanks to its compact layout. Here’s how you can easily navigate between beaches:

By Car

Renting a car is the most convenient way to explore Protaras and surrounding areas. Parking is available near most beaches, with fees ranging from €2–€5 per day.

By Bus

Local buses frequently travel along the Protaras-Paralimni route, stopping near key beaches. A single ticket costs approximately €1.50. Check the schedule online or at major bus stops.

On Foot or By Bicycle

Many Protaras beaches are within walking distance of each other. Alternatively, rent a bike for about €10 per day from local shops and enjoy the scenic coastal paths.
